Why a Honey-Toned Highlighted Wig Works

The warm, golden hue of honey highlights flatters many skin tones because it carries both bright and warm undertones, making it versatile for cool, neutral and warm complexions when blended correctly. A honey blonde highlight wig creates dimension and depth that single-tone wigs often lack, offering movement, natural light reflection and a youthful finish. For anyone aiming for an effortlessly soft summer glow in 2026 or a year-round luminous style, highlights placed around the face and on top layers replicate the way sun naturally lightens hair.

Choosing the Right Type of Wig

Selecting the correct cap and fiber type is as important as the color. Human hair honey blonde highlight wig pieces offer unmatched styling flexibility—heat friendly and dyeable—while premium synthetic wigs provide lightweight wear, consistent coloring and budget-friendly options with modern heat-resistant fibers. Lace front caps create a realistic hairline perfect for face-framing honey highlights; full lace allows parting versatility for multi-dimensional highlight placements. Consider cap size, adjustability, and the density you prefer—light density for airy beach looks, medium to full for glamorous volume.

Color Variations and Combinations

Not all honey tones are identical; there is a spectrum from warm golden-honey to cooler, muted honey with beige undertones. Pairing base shades (ash brown, warm caramel, dark brunette) with honey blonde highlights changes the final effect dramatically. A deep espresso base with sparse honey picks will read as luminous contrast, while a sandy brown base with thicker honey highlights will read as blended warmth. For a contemporary look, multi-tonal highlights that mix honey blonde highlight wig streaks with subtle cinnamon or champagne lowlights can create depth without looking striped.

Face Shape and Highlight Placement

Round faces: Long face-framing streaks of a honey blonde highlight wig draw the eye down and elongate the silhouette.
Oval faces: Most highlight placements work; opt for balanced layers to enhance symmetry.
Square jawlines: Soft, blended honey highlights around temples and ends soften angles.
Heart-shaped: Concentrate warmth at the mid-lengths to add weight lower on the face.

Styling Recipes for Different Occasions

Styling a highlighted piece can be quick and transformative. For a polished office look, smooth the top and create sleek low ponytails that showcase face-framing honey highlights. For weekend casuals, loose waves with randomized curling directions emphasize multi-tonal texture in a honey blonde highlight wig. Night glam calls for glossy, deep waves with one side pinned to reveal layered honey streaks and movement. Shorter bob wigs benefit from discreet highlights concentrated toward the ends for an ultra-chic, modern finish.

Tools and Products That Preserve Color and Texture

To keep a honey blonde highlight wig looking vibrant, use sulfate-free shampoos, color-safe conditioners, and weekly deep-conditioning treatments designed for colored or synthetic fibers. Heat-protectant sprays are essential when using hot tools on human-hair wigs or heat-friendly synthetics; maintain lower temperature ranges for synthetic fibers. Styling mousse or texturizing spray helps define highlighted strands and maintain separation, while lightweight serums control frizz and add shine without coating the fiber.

Must-Have Items

  • Wide-tooth brush or loop brush designed for wigs
  • Sulfate-free, color-protect shampoo and conditioner
  • Heat-protectant spray (for human hair/heat-friendly synthetics)
  • Microfiber towel or wig wrap for gentle drying
  • Neutral pH deep conditioning masks (sparingly, for human hair)

Installing and Securing Your Highlighted Piece

Installation influences realism. Lace fronts should be trimmed carefully and laid with skin-safe adhesive or tape to mimic a hairline. For everyday ease, adjustable straps and combs inside the cap help secure the honey blonde highlight wig without adhesive. If you plan to wear your piece while exercising or in windy environments, consider an under-cap and additional tape to keep the lace flat and the hairline intact. Professional wig styling and installation services are recommended for custom fittings and color blending.

Washing and Deep Care Schedule

Human-hair highlighted wigs typically need washing every 8-12 wears depending on product build-up; synthetic highlighted wigs can be washed less frequently. Follow these steps: gently detangle; soak in cool water with a color-protect shampoo; rinse thoroughly; apply conditioner to mid-lengths and ends; rinse; pat dry with a microfiber towel; place on a wig stand to air dry and style once dry. Avoid aggressive rubbing and always detangle from ends toward the cap to prevent shedding and tangling.

Heat Styling Tips and Limits

When using heat on real hair wigs, keep irons and wands at moderate temperatures (below 180°C/350°F ideally) to avoid compromising highlight tones and fiber integrity. Synthetic heat-friendly fibers often tolerate up to 180°C but check manufacturer guidelines. For honey blonde highlight wig pieces, use ceramic tools for even heat distribution and finish with a cool blast to set the style and maintain shine. Overuse of hot tools can dull honey tones and increase the risk of dryness.

Color Care and Refreshing Highlights

To refresh honey highlights on human-hair wigs, seek a professional colorist experienced with wig fibers to avoid uneven tones. Color-depositing glosses and tonal rinses can revive warmth between salon visits. For synthetic highlighted wigs, color adjustments are restrictive—consider buying a new piece or investing in a high-quality hybrid option designed to accept color changes. UV protectant sprays help maintain vibrancy and prevent brassiness in honey tones.

Storage and Travel Advice

Store wigs on a stand or mannequin to retain shape and protect highlight placement. For travel, pack in a padded wig case and include a satin scarf to prevent friction. Keep the wig away from heat sources, prolonged sunlight and strong odors. When transporting a honey blonde highlight wig, add a small breathable bag with silica gel to control humidity and reduce tangling.

Pricing Expectations and Value Signals

Expect entry-level honey blonde highlight wig options to be affordable but limited in realism, while hand-tied human hair wigs cost more but offer longevity and style flexibility. Value signals include density options, hand-tied cap construction, detailed highlight placement photos, and fiber origin descriptions. A well-constructed wig with accurate honey highlights can last a year or longer with proper care; less expensive synthetics may need replacement seasonally depending on wear frequency.

How to Try On Virtually and In-Store

Many retailers now offer virtual try-on tools that let you upload a photo and preview honey highlights in various partings and lengths—use these but verify with real-life swatches if possible. In-store try-ons benefit from natural lighting and tactile assessment; ask staff to demonstrate movement and part the hair to check translucency at the roots for realistic appearance.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Avoid buying solely on stock photos—request live swatches or customer images.
  • Don't overwash: frequent washing strips tinted fibers and shortens lifespan.
  • Skip aggressive chemical treatments that can alter highlight tones unpredictably.
  • Neglecting cap fit results in unnatural parting and stress on the hairline.

Checklist Before Purchase

Confirm fiber type, cap construction, return policy, shipping timelines, and ask for a styling tip sheet specific to the highlighted colorway. Seek pieces that show close-up images of the hairline and inner cap, and verify customer testimonials about long-term color performance. If buying a secondhand piece, ask about previous care routines and any chemical processing.

Expert Tips from Stylists

Stylists advise requesting a ‘shadow root’ when ordering a highlighted piece to add depth and realism, especially if you like a grown-in look. When heat styling, work in sections to prevent over-processing and preserve highlight contrast. For long-term color longevity, store wigs away from direct light and rotate between two pieces to reduce wear.

Maintenance Timeline

Light daily care: gentle brushing and product-free sleep wraps. Weekly: detangle and refresh with texturizer. Monthly: deep hydrate for human-hair pieces. Seasonal: check for dryness or brassy tones and correct with color-safe toners or glosses.

FAQ

Q: Can I heat-style a synthetic honey-highlighted wig?

A: Only if the wig is labeled heat-resistant; always test a small section first and use the lowest recommended temperature to prevent melting or color change.

Q: How often should I wash a highlighted human-hair wig?

A: Typically every 8–12 wears depending on product build-up and environmental exposure; always use color-safe, sulfate-free products.

Q: Will highlights look natural on shorter wigs?

A: Yes—shorter lengths often benefit from concentrated highlights at the ends or subtle face-framing pieces to create the illusion of dimension without overwhelming the silhouette.
